TP钱包找不到资产的全面分析:从高性能数据处理到去中心化身份的解决路径

导言

当用户在TP(TokenPocket)等非托管钱包中看不到资产时,表面现象为余额为零或代币未显示,深层原因可覆盖链网络、节点/索引器、代币合约与标准、UI/本地缓存、跨链映射等多个层面。本文从技术架构与产品体验两条线,结合高性能数据处理、货币转换、实时监控、数据化创新与去中心化身份等维度,提供全面分析与可落地建议。

一、常见原因梳理

1. 网络或链选择错误:用户切换到错误链(如BSC、ETH、HECO)时,资产自然不可见。2. 未添加自定义代币:部分代币需手动导入合约地址并设置小数位。3. 节点/RPC不同步或不可用:轻节点或所用RPC节点数据滞后,导致索引不到交易历史。4. 索引器或缓存问题:钱包前端依赖索引服务(如TheGraph、自建Indexer),索引落后或出现错误会造成资产显示异常。5. 代币合约变更或销毁:合约被迁移、代币Burn或路由重置。6. 跨链桥问题:跨链资产未完成桥接确认或映射记录错误。7. 账户非标准绑定:智能合约钱包、账户抽象(AA)等可能需要特殊解析逻辑。

二、高性能数据处理的技术要点

1. 实时索引器:采用并行化区块处理、增量快照、差异化存储(delta snapshots)以缩短索引延迟。2. 缓存和CDN:对常用地址与代币元数据做边缘缓存,减轻后端压力。3. 流式处理与回溯修复:使用Kafka/stream processors进行交易流入处理,并支持重放回溯以修复丢失数据。4. 多源聚合:结合链上RPC、区块浏览器API和第三方数据(CoinGecko、Covalent)做冗余验证与补偿。

三、货币转换与显示一致性

1. 价格源与时序:采用多个价格预言机或聚合器(Chainlink、Band、DEX TWAP)并记录时间戳,避免显示瞬时波动导致误判。2. 多小数处理:严格处理代币Decimals和精度转换,前端保留显示精度与实际链上精度同步。3. 多币种汇率缓存策略:对常用法币/加密货币汇率做短期缓存并在切换时强制刷新。

四、实时资金监控架构

1. Watch服务与WebSocket:对用户关注地址开启订阅,实时推送入账/出账、pending交易与确认情况。2. 风险预警链路:结合黑名单合约、可疑地址特征与速率异常检测触发风险告警。3. Mempool与交易追踪:对重要交易做mempool监听,提前提示交易被取代或Gas不足导致卡单。

五、数据化创新模式

1. 智能提示与根因分析:通过历史数据训练模型,在用户页面提供“资金不见可能原因”的优先级提示(如链选择、代币未导入、RPC异常)。2. 资产预测与流动性建议:基于持仓与DEX深度给出兑换滑点、最优路由推荐。3. 产品闭环数据化:埋点用户排查路径与解决率,用数据驱动流程优化与客服知识库完善。

六、去中心化身份(DID)与钱包映射

1. 绑定与可识别性:引入ENS/Unstoppable等名称解析,降低用户手动输入地址的错误率;DID可为多地址归并提供统一身份视图。2. 权限与恢复:利用阈值签名、多方恢复或社交恢复机制在非托管场景下提升账户可恢复性,避免用户误操作导致资产“丢失”。3. 隐私与合规:在做地址聚合时需兼顾隐私保护和KYC/合规需求,采用最小化数据原则和可验证披露。

七、行业观察与趋势

1. 跨链与Layer-2常态化:随着桥和Rollup普及,钱包需要更强的跨链辨识与跨链资产映射能力。2. 指标化的用户信任:钱包以可视化的链同步度、索引延迟、RPC健康度向用户公开可提升信任。3. 更智能的钱包:从单纯资产展示向资产管理、风险提示与交易路由等综合资产中台转变。4. 监管与托管平衡:合规要求提升下,非托管钱包要在隐私与可追溯性间寻找平衡。

八、用户与开发者的最佳实践(落地步骤)

对用户:1) 检查所选链与地址是否正确;2) 手动添加代币合约并确认Decimals;3) 切换/更换RPC节点或重启钱包刷新缓存;4) 在区块浏览器验证交易记录。对开发者:1) 部署高可用索引器和多源RPC冗余;2) 提供Watch/WebSocket服务与用户可配置告警;3) 集成价格聚合器与多层缓存;4) 使用DID/ENS做身份统一并支持社交恢复;5) 建立运维指标面板(索引延迟、RPC错误率、缓存命中率)。

结论

TP钱包或任意非托管钱包出现“找不到资产”通常是多因素叠加的结果。通过构建高性能的链上数据处理架构、可靠的货币转换与价格来源、实时资金监控能力,以及引入去中心化身份与数据化创新的用户体验,能显著降低此类问题发生率并提升用户信任。对于终端用户,按步骤排查并核实链与合约信息;对于产品与工程团队,应从链数据处理、监控告警、身份映射与用户提示四条线并行改进,实现稳健而透明的钱包体验。

作者:张墨云发布时间:2025-09-27 12:21:08

评论

Alice

文章很实用,尤其是关于索引器和RPC冗余的建议,解决了我遇到的代币不显示问题。

链上小马

关于DID与社交恢复的那段很到位,非托管钱包的用户体验确实需要这类设计。

CryptoFan007

建议在实操部分再补充几条常用RPC列表和常见代币添加示例,会更友好。

链上观察者

行业观察部分总结得很好,跨链和Layer-2的趋势确实要求钱包升级能力。

相关阅读